热门关键词:

LabVIEW控制步进电机自动升降速

  • 该文件为pdf格式
  • 文件大小:253.81KB
  • 浏览次数
  • 发布时间:2012-05-01
文件介绍:

本资料包含pdf文件1个,下载需要1积分

LabVIEW控制步进电机自动升降速La bVl EW控制步进电机自动升降速
LabVlEW controlling the automatic rising and falling speed of step motor
(1.张家口职业技术学院;2.中国农业大学)赵冬梅1,2张 宾2
Zhao,Dongmei Zhang,Bin
摘要:步进电机在开环控制系统中作为控制用电机和驱动用电机得到广泛使用,为防止失步和过冲,使用步进电机高速运行
时必须有升降速过程。本文在分析比较几种常用的升降速控制曲线基础上.利用LabVIEW通过PCI-1780卡实现了步进电机
自动升降速的软件控制。
关键词:步进电机:自动升降速;LabVIEW;软件控制
中图分类号:TP393.03 文献标识码:A
Abstract:Step motor is used as controlling and driving machine in opening loop controlling system widely.As high speed moving,step
motor must have rising and falling process avoiding losing step and over
step.Based on
analyzing and comparing some controlling
graph,this article realizes the soft controlling of step motorS automatic rising and falling speed using LabVIEW and PCI-1780 card.
Key words:step motor,automatic rising and falling speed,LabVIEW,soft control
1前言
步进电机是将电脉冲信号转变为角位移或线位移
的开环控制元件,在办公室自动化(OA)、工厂自动化
(FA)和计算机外部设备等领域作为控制用电机和驱动
用电机得到广泛使用。在各类高校机电、数控、自动化等
专业的教学中.步进电机是学生必须掌握的内容。
使用步进电机的开环控制系统必须在高速运行
前有-个逐渐升速的过程,否则步进电机将会失步,
临到终点前必须有-个减速过程,否则会造成过冲,
使定位不准,这种升降速必须在短时间内自动完成。
若用硬件方法实现,将增加硬件结构的复杂性从而增
加系统故障的出现次数;用软件实现将增加计算机硬
件实时计算工作量,有可能影响速度的提高,但随着
计算机硬件性能的提高,CPU的更快的运算速度为自
动升降速的软件实现提供了硬件保障。而LabVIEW
(Laboratory of virtual instruments engineering work-
bench)是美国NI公司利用虚拟仪器技术开发的32
位、面向计算机测控领域的虚拟仪器软件开发平台1,
21。该软件具有十分强大的功能,包括数值函数运算、
数据采集、信号处理、输入/输出控制、信号生成、图像
的获娶处理和传输等,提供了编写仪器测试程序与建
立数据采集系统的便捷途径。采用旋钮、开关、波形图
等构造用户界面,人机交互界面友好。利用LabVIEW
编程可以摆脱繁琐的底层命令,直接选用相关图标节
点进行连线即可,容易实现程序的控制。
赵冬梅:讲师硕士
2常用的步进电机自动升降速控制
曲线
常用的控制曲线有以下几种
1.速度时间曲线是梯形的运动(图1)
电机做梯形运动时。其运动过程是首先以-定的加速
度加速运动,当速度达到指定的速度时,开始匀速运
动。减速时,以-定的加速度减速运动到指定的速度
后匀速运动或停下来。这种升降速控制方法计算简
单.节竖时,但因为加速、匀速和减速过程不能光滑
过渡,即加速度对时间的函数a(t)dv(t)/dt不是连续函
数,而存在阶跃现象。这将影响电机和机械系统的使
用寿命,所以适用于控制系统处理速度较慢且对升降
速过程要求不高的诚。
加速/
≮ S T, T2 T1 D t
图1梯形v-t曲线
2.速度时问曲线是S型的运动(图2)
图2 S型v-t曲线
图2中M-B为加加速运动阶段,B-C为加速运动
两鼬控搠邮局订阅号:82-946 360元/年-105-

万方数据

正在加载...请等待或刷新页面...
发表评论
验证码 验证码加载失败